Arrangement note
Gravestone and cemetery photos were removed from the original albums for preservation purposes. Each album was assigned a
book number. The back of each photo was labeled with the album, page and position on page. At times multiple photos were taken
of a gravestone and housed within one position (sleeve). In that case, photos were then assigned an alpha designation with
(a) being photo exposed position in the album and subsequent ones behind. Example: B1, P1, P1b B1=book 1, P1= page 1, 1 =
position 1, second photo in sleeve, found directly behind exposed photo.
Position number:1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6 assigned from left to right, top to bottom.
Assigned book numbers: Book 1: Oroville Pioneer Cemetery, Thompson Flat Cemetery, Coutolenc Cemetery Book 2: Cherokee Cemetery
part 1 overview, A-O, Book 3: Cherokee Cemetery part 2, P-Z Book 4: Marysville Cemetery overview, A-Herbert Book 5: Maysville
Cemetery Heyne-Thomas Book 6: Maysville, Townsend-Y, Nimshew Cemetery
Gravestone photos were reordered into boxes to reflect the order found in the typology spreadsheet.
Biographical/Historical note
The cemeteries chosen for this project were a sampling of pioneer cemeteries in Butte and Yuba counties. The objective of
the project was to establish a gravestone typology. This collection builds upon earlier research done by Amy McFarland

Scope and Contents note
The research project examines six Northern California cemeteries of Cherokee, Coutolenc, Marysville, Nimshew, Oroville Pioneer
and Thompson Flat. The project documents gravestones of the cemeteries with photographs. A typology was created of material,
marker type, design, membership symbols, epitaph, age, and family position for each of the gravestones.
General note
This collection is the result of a research project funded by an Ellen Deering Endowment grant.
